## SDK Parity Overview

The Quillbyte Android and desktop SDKs share one API surface, but parity lags: offline sync and batch uploads exist only on desktop as of v5.1. On-call engineers should not assume a bug reproduces on both platforms — check the parity matrix first before escalating. Gaps are tagged per release. The current matrix and planned convergence dates are on the internal page below.

operations page: https://confluence.lumicsys.internal/projects/display/projects/display

**14:32 — Farebrook rules engine ships free shipping to everyone**

So, fun one: a rule merge in the Farebrook shipping-fee engine flipped the threshold comparison, and for about forty minutes every cart qualified for free shipping. Finance is aware and calm-ish. We rolled back at 15:11 and replayed affected orders through the corrected ruleset. Please hold the next release until the regression test lands. The build containing the bad rule bundle is identified below.

session token of kagup-hahaf = htk3_2b8

## EXIF Scrubbing Pipeline

All uploads to Petalgram pass through the Scourline scrubber before storage. We strip location, device serials, and owner fields, but preserve orientation and color profile so images render correctly. Scrubbing must complete within the upload request; oversized files fall back to async processing. Please read carefully before modifying. The size and timeout thresholds are as follows.

tuning table, yahap-hahip:
BUDGETS = {
    "praiel": 88,
    "quenox": 61,
    "nordor": 332,
    "gorix": 835,
    "ruswyn": 186,
}

## 2.4.0 — ColdCrate

Renamed `ARCHIVE_KEY` to something less ambiguous, since it looked like an encryption key but is actually the credential for the Frostbin archival API that sweeps cold storage buckets. Old name still works until 3.0, with a deprecation warning. Update your .env to use the new line:

sealed setting: ARCHIVE_KEY3=c1f